Description

Queen Mary has an agreement with ANID Becas Chile (formerly known as CONICYT), which allows us to offer funding for postgraduate students (Master’s and PhDs).This co-funded scholarship is available across all of our full-time Masters and PhD programmes.

Applicable programmes

Benefits

Their agreement means that Queen Mary is able to offer a 20% tuition fee discount to scholars, with ANID contributing towards the remaining fee. ANID will also provide scholars with a stipend, return airfare, one-off relocation/settlement allowance, as well as a health insurance contribution.

Eligibility

  • Students must meet the standards required by ANID, as well as all entry requirements for admissions to their chosen Queen Mary programme in order to be eligible for the scholarship.
  • Applicants must first apply to Queen Mary for admission to their chosen course, and receive an offer letter, before submitting a scholarship application to ANID. Offer letters can only be conditional on English Language requirements.

Application

Application deadline

Not specified

Upon applying to Queen Mary, applicants should state that they are applying for ANID Becas Chile funding.

It can take 6-8 weeks for PhD applications to be processed. Applicants are therefore encouraged to apply as early as possible.
